[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]This is the OP. The staff member gave the scammers the gift card numbers and codes, they have all been used, there is zero balance on them. I want to be humane, but we are small company. I would feel slightly more inclined if it wasn't for the fact that we had specifically warned people about this less than two weeks ago.[/quote] No, I wouldn't pay the employee back. This is a good time for the employee (and you) to step back and ask why didn't the employee question such a request? Why would a CEO need an employee to use their personal funds to purchase gift cards? And if the employee doesn't apply common sense in this situation, what other kind of situations would he/she also follow blindly? [/quote]
